In this CPU comparison, we compare the Intel Core i5-2400S and the Samsung Exynos 8890 and use benchmarks to check which processor is faster.

We compare the Intel Core i5-2400S 4 core processor released in Q1/2011 with the Samsung Exynos 8890 which has 8 CPU cores and was introduced in Q1/2016.

CPU Cores and Base Frequency

The Intel Core i5-2400S is a 4 core processor with a clock frequency of 2.50 GHz (3.30 GHz). The processor can compute 4 threads at the same time. The Samsung Exynos 8890 clocks with 2.60 GHz, has 8 CPU cores and can calculate 8 threads in parallel.

Thermal Management

The Intel Core i5-2400S has a TDP of 65 W. The TDP of the Samsung Exynos 8890 is --.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ution.

Technical details

The Intel Core i5-2400S has 6.00 MB cache and is manufactured in 32 nm. The cache of Samsung Exynos 8890 is at 2.00 MB. The processor is manufactured in 14 nm.
